One of the easiest ways to make your bedroom feel warmer is by using colour. Want to ensure a cosy bedroom when the temperature drops outside? It can be tempting to just pop the heating on, but there are some simple things you should do first. Try making your bed with flannel sheets and fleece or electric blankets, then drop your thermostat down a couple of degrees at nighttime to stay warm without burning through extra. 'using a mix of warm colours like terracotta, ochre and burnt orange on your walls and curtains.
